It's a pleasure to meet you!!!
This is my first post in and it is about an update on Instaforex' trustworthiness as a broker choice.
During the month of August I have made a deposit of 50$ with Instaforex in order to test their trustworthiness. At the end of the month I've had accumulated 120$ and made a 50$ withdrawal attempt through Skrill. [same financial operation method used as deposit, it should take 3-7 business hours]
The withdrawal was processed in 2 business day and during this time, my trading account's balance has been modified. By looking at the statement, I've learned that the attached [Picture1.png] order line #1625813980 which mentioned only as a comment "CANCEL ERROR ORDERS" for the amount of -39.75$.
Therefore I've wrote them an e-mail asking for an explanation on the supposedly fraudulent action and here's their reply:
"There was a correction on your account based on the point 5.6 of Public agreement offers:
- The Company reserves the right to correct the result of the Customer trades if the server errors were detected, which led to quotes delay, spikes and other negative consequences for the Company, and could not have been hedged by the Company contractors."
"WE CAN ARBITRARILY CANCEL ALL YOUR PROFITS AND INVOKE A SERVER ERROR EVEN IF THERE WAS NONE"
Since then, I have followed-up with them in a polite manner asking for more details associated with the exact server errors time stamps [to the second], 1M candle of spike/quote delay and the trades associated with these supposed events that they're invoking. They said that my e-mail will be passed on to the dealer desk.
However, there has been no reply from their side for the past two business days and this indicates an additional concern with lack of communication. I have the dealer's desk e-mail address from a previous issue with them and the e-mails have been forwarded by me to both the support and the dealer department.
I've added the e-mail conversation as an attachment "2.e-mail_thread.pdf" and I'll keep anyone interested up to date. Also, for those interested, I've attached the "3.detailed_account_statement" archive which details the trades made in the month of August.
